You can't rotate videos. If you record a tall/skinny video like most phone users unfortunately do, you're stuck with it that way. Always get in the habit of holding the phone horizontally before you start recording videos because that's how the output device (monitor or TV) is oriented (short & wide).

In fact I've always wondered why phone software doesn't enforce landscape for video recordings or at least warn you to turn your phone to the side if you hold it the 'wrong' way and try to record a video.
